Overview

The climate in Warrington is characterized as temperate, typical for the UK, without extreme temperature fluctuations throughout the year. The city experiences four distinct seasons: winter (from December to February) is cool, with average temperatures around 5-6°C; spring (from March to May) brings gradual warming; summer (from June to August) is the warmest time of year, with average temperatures around 15-16°C and highs reaching 19-20°C; autumn (from September to November) features a gradual cool-down in preparation for winter.

One notable feature of the weather in Warrington is the significant number of days with precipitation throughout the year—from 12 to 18 days each month. However, according to the data, the total monthly rainfall remains very low, varying only between 2 to 4 mm. This suggests that the precipitation is likely frequent but extremely light drizzle or very light rain, rather than heavy downpours. Consequently, travelers should be prepared for frequent overcast skies, but not necessarily heavy rain. The overall temperature regime remains mild, without extreme heat in summer or severe frost in winter.

Temperature

The warmest months in Warrington are traditionally July and August, when average temperatures stay around 16.3°C and 16.1°C, respectively. In these summer months, daytime highs can reach a pleasant 19.6°C in July and 19.3°C in August, while nighttime lows drop to 12.9°C - 13.0°C. June is also quite warm, with an average temperature of 14.9°C and daytime highs around 18.6°C, creating comfortable conditions for walking and exploring the city.

Winter months in Warrington are cool but generally mild. The coldest month is January, with an average temperature of 5.0°C. In January, average lows drop to 2.7°C, and daytime highs rarely exceed 7.2°C. December and February are also cool, with average temperatures of 5.9°C and 6.0°C, respectively. Nighttime frosts are possible, but severe and prolonged freezes are untypical for this region.

Throughout the year, Warrington experiences noticeable temperature fluctuations between day and night. The difference between average highs and average lows in most months is about 4-8°C. For example, in May, the average high reaches 15.8°C, while the low drops to 8.1°C. This means that even on warm days, evenings and nights can be quite cool, so tourists are recommended to carry several layers of clothing. The shoulder seasons, spring and autumn, are marked by gradual temperature changes: for instance, in April, the average temperature is 8.7°C, and in October, it is 11.3°C, offering mild weather for exploring the surroundings.

Precipitation

In Warrington, precipitation is distributed fairly evenly throughout the year, and there is no pronounced dry or rainy season in the traditional sense. The total monthly rainfall is low, ranging from 2 to 4 mm, yet rainy days occur quite often. This indicates that the city is more prone to frequent drizzle or light showers rather than intense downpours.

The highest amount of rainfall, averaging 4 mm, typically occurs in September, October, and December. At the same time, August, October, and December are characterized by the highest number of days with precipitation—averaging 18 days in each of these months. September is also quite wet, with 16 rainy days. Thus, autumn and early winter can be considered the wettest period. The "driest" months in terms of rainfall are April and May, when only about 2 mm falls. April also stands out with the fewest rainy days—around 12.

Overall, the weather in Warrington suggests frequent but not very heavy rain for most of the year. Even in summer months like July and August, rainfall is about 3 mm, with 17-18 rainy days. Given the winter temperatures close to zero, sleet or freezing rain is possible in the colder months (from December to March), although most precipitation falls as rain.

Packing Tips

When planning a trip to Warrington, it is important to consider the changeable weather typical of the UK. The key advice is to dress in layers. Regardless of the time of year, a waterproof jacket or raincoat will come in handy, as precipitation is frequent here, with rainy days occurring 12 to 18 times a month. Don't forget a sturdy umbrella and comfortable, preferably waterproof, shoes for walking around the city and its surroundings. Even in the summer months, evenings can be cool, so a light sweater or cardigan will be very useful.

During the colder months from November to March, when average temperatures range from 5°C to 7°C and highs rarely exceed 10°C, the main focus should be on warm clothing. Bring a warm coat or jacket, a hat, scarf, and gloves. Warm sweaters, fleece jackets, and perhaps thermal underwear will also be useful, especially if you plan on long walks. Given the frequent precipitation, waterproof outerwear and footwear become even more essential.

The summer months, from June to August, bring warmer weather with average temperatures around 15-16°C and highs up to 19-20°C. During this period, you will need T-shirts, light trousers, or shorts. However, do not forget the changeable nature of the weather: a light jacket or windbreaker, as well as a jumper for cool evenings or rainy days, will be very helpful. Sunscreen and sunglasses are also useful on clear days. Even in summer, the number of rainy days remains high (15-18 days), so a compact umbrella or light raincoat should always be close at hand.
